Mostly looks good! One concern on the DeployDrake bot: the polling loop hits the release API every two seconds, which is going to get us rate-limited the moment more than a couple channels subscribe. Can we pull the interval, retry ceiling, and message-dedupe window out into named constants? Easier to reason about and we can tune without redeploying the bot. For reference, here's what I'd start with.

constants for yagaf-taweg:
WEIGHTS = {
    "belael": 881,
    "pelael": 167,
    "ulaix": 116,
}

Night-shift staff: Floor 4 of the Tellhaven Building opens this week. After 21:00, access is via the rear stairwell only; the lifts are locked out overnight during the settling period. Complete a walk-through of the new floor once per shift and log it. The stairwell keypad accepts the code below.

badge for yahop-fawep: bdg-XBKXI-68071

**GRV-104: Stale-branch bot deletes branches with open drafts.** Brambleworks' cleanup bot treats draft merge requests as inactive, so branches with unreviewed draft work get pruned at the 60-day mark. Proposed fix excludes any branch with an open draft and adds a dry-run log pass. Please review the query change carefully. Reproduced and fixed under the build noted below.

pipeline stamp: htk4_66df

Handover for the weekly sync: I'm passing the Nightrunner backfill scheduler over to Priya while I'm out. It runs nightly against the Lorvane warehouse; jobs are idempotent, so reruns are safe. Watch the 02:00 window — if the catalog sync overruns, backfills queue up. Nothing else is on fire. The current settings for the staging scheduler are as follows.

deployment values, badug-yadup:
[aldmir]
port = 4000
region = west-1
host = aldmir.halixlabs.example
team = kelax
timeout_ms = 2000
retries = 5

**Ticket PERK-1147: Loyalty ledger double-credits on retried redemptions**

Welcome aboard. The Perkstone ledger occasionally credits points twice when a redemption call is retried after a timeout. Idempotency keys are generated client-side and appear to rotate on retry, which defeats dedup. Reproduce with the staging harness and two rapid redemptions on one account. Attach your findings to this ticket, quoting the trace token below.

build token for fajop-kageg: htk14_a2d40227103e0f